Transaction 59478425fe6ea6102ad86b209ad8c93f6a83909332128b6040f9615c6438450a
1 Input
1 Output
-
59478425fe6ea6102ad86b209ad8c93f6a83909332128b6040f9615c6438450a:0
- value
- 14671
- script pubkey
- OP_0 OP_PUSHBYTES_20 43352f10720c33cf0290823b1c8c970bd0aa898d
- address
- bc1qgv6j7yrjpseu7q5ssga3eryhp0g24zvd2y7aw4